I'm in my mid-50s and the days of being able to read labels in the grocery store without assistance have passed me by. I used to use my iPhone camera to take a picture of the label and zoom in, but finally gave in and started taking reading glasses with me when I shop.I had been buying cheap reading glasses at the dollar store and found that they were worth about what I paid for them - they certainly functioned fine, but were not made for being put in my jacket pocket without protection, and I was routinely breaking either the lenses or the arms. I decided to try something better designed to fit in a pocket and came across these small reading glasses that get around my two problems: (i) there are no arms to break and (ii) the lenses can't pop out.These seem like they were designed for my issues. They easily fit in a jacket or pants pocket (or today at the flea market in the kangaroo pocket of a hoodie) without issue. They've lived in my pockets for a few weeks without issue - any of the dollar store readers would have broken in a couple of weeks - and are incredibly useful. The glasses (2.0 for me) work VERY well and are great to use in a store. I'm able to put them at the end of my nose when walking around so that I can look down to look through them to read a label while looking forward without seeing the glasses to make my way around the store. Sure, they look a little odd and people seem a little confused by them, but they work very very well for me.I'm happy to highly recommend these glasses. They are easy to use, durable and work very well for me.
